Christopher Rodenbaugh is an Associate in Vedder’s Chicago office and a member of the firm’s Litigation practice area.

Chris focuses his practice on consumer financial services and complex commercial litigation. He advises clients across a broad spectrum of industries, assisting them at all stages of litigation, including case assessment, motion practice, discovery, and trial preparation. His work emphasizes a practical, detail-oriented approach to managing risk and navigating complex legal and regulatory disputes.

While attending law school, Chris authored The Effect of the PRO Act on Secondary Activity and International Trade for the Northwestern Journal of International Law and Business, where he also served as Executive Editor. His article was awarded the Lowden-Wigmore Prize for Best Journal Article.
